Testing different prosthetics controls for arm amputees
This trial tests how different numbers and types of muscle signals (myoelectric) affect control of a prosthetic hand and wrist. It aims to find the best setup for people with a below-elbow amputation who have used a myoelectric prosthetic before.

Mechanical vs. powered knee for above-knee amputees
This study compares a non-powered (mechanical) knee to a powered (battery-assisted) knee for people with above-knee amputations who walk at a moderate level (K2). It will help find out which knee type works better for your daily activities and mobility.

Brain changes after losing an arm or hand
This study uses MRI scans to see how the brain changes in people born without a hand or who lost an arm. You might join as a participant with upper-limb loss or as a healthy volunteer for comparison.

Testing a smarter prosthetic knee for safer walking
This study tests whether a microprocessor-controlled knee can reduce falls in people who walk limited distances. If you use a regular mechanical knee and have a moderate activity level, this trial might help you walk more safely.
